Manual Conventions

In this manual, the term “select” is used to describe these actions:
• Highlighting an item in a menu and pressing ENTER.
• Pressing a key, such as ENTER or MENU.
When you are instructed to select menu items, small arrows (>) may appear

in the text. They indicate that you should highlight a series of items on the

screen using or keys (

page 2

), and press the ENTER key after each

item. For example, if you see “select MENU > Pause,” you should press

MENU, press or until Pause is highlighted, and then press ENTER.
